Building a Career in Malware Analysis: Skills, Certifications, and Continuous Growth



As cyber threats become more sophisticated, the demand for skilled malware analysts is skyrocketing. These professionals play a crucial role in protecting organizations from malicious software by analyzing threats, developing defenses, and responding to incidents. This article will explore the essential skills and certifications needed for a successful career as a malware analyst, the importance of continuous learning and professional development, and the value of networking and community involvement in this dynamic field.


Skills and Certifications for Malware Analysts


To excel as a malware analyst, individuals must possess a diverse set of technical skills and knowledge. Key skills include:


Programming Proficiency


A solid understanding of programming languages such as C, C++, Python, and Java is essential for analyzing and reverse-engineering malware. This knowledge enables analysts to dissect malicious code and understand its functionality.


Knowledge of Operating Systems and Networking


Familiarity with various operating systems (especially Windows and Linux) and networking concepts is critical for understanding how malware operates and propagates within different environments.


Analytical and Problem-Solving Skills


Malware analysis often involves solving complex puzzles. Analysts must be able to think critically and creatively to identify threats and devise effective solutions.


Attention to Detail


A keen eye for detail is necessary when examining code and logs for indicators of compromise (IoCs). Small oversights can lead to significant security vulnerabilities.


Mastering LoRaWAN: A Comprehensive Guide to Long-Range, Low-Power IoT Communication: Unlock the Potential of LoRa and LoRaWAN for Seamless Connectivity and Extended Battery Life in Your IoT Projects


Familiarity with Forensic Tools


Proficiency in using malware analysis and forensic tools, such as IDA Pro, Wireshark, and Process Monitor, is essential for conducting thorough investigations.


Recommended Certifications


Certifications can enhance a malware analyst's credibility and demonstrate expertise to potential employers. Some valuable certifications include:


Certified Ethical Hacker (CEH): This certification covers various hacking techniques and tools, providing insights into how attackers operate.


Certified Reverse Engineering Analyst (CREA): Focused specifically on reverse engineering malware, this certification equips analysts with the skills needed to dissect and analyze malicious software.


Certified Information Systems Security Professional (CISSP): A broad certification covering various aspects of information security, including risk management and security architecture.


CompTIA Cybersecurity Analyst (CySA+): This certification focuses on threat detection and response, making it relevant for malware analysts.


Continuous Learning and Professional Development


The field of malware analysis is constantly evolving, with new threats emerging daily. Continuous learning is vital for staying ahead of cybercriminals. Here are some strategies for ongoing professional development:


Participate in Training Programs


Enroll in workshops, online courses, and boot camps that focus on malware analysis and cybersecurity. Platforms like Coursera, Udemy, and Hack The Box offer valuable resources for skill enhancement.


Stay Updated on Industry Trends


Follow cybersecurity blogs, podcasts, and news outlets to stay informed about the latest malware trends and attack techniques. Engaging with resources like Krebs on Security or The Hacker News can provide valuable insights.


Join Professional Organizations


Becoming a member of professional organizations, such as the Information Systems Security Association (ISSA) or the International Association for Privacy Professionals (IAPP), can provide access to valuable resources, networking opportunities, and industry events.


Pursue Advanced Degrees


Consider pursuing a master’s degree in cybersecurity or a related field to deepen your knowledge and enhance your qualifications.


Networking and Community Involvement


Building a professional network is essential for career advancement in malware analysis. Engaging with the cybersecurity community can lead to valuable connections and opportunities. Here are some ways to get involved:


Attend Conferences and Workshops


Participate in cybersecurity conferences, such as Black Hat, DEF CON, or local meetups, to connect with industry professionals and learn about the latest developments in malware analysis.


Contribute to Open Source Projects


Engaging in open-source projects related to malware analysis can help you gain practical experience, showcase your skills, and connect with other professionals in the field.


Join Online Forums and Communities


Participate in online forums, such as Stack Overflow or Reddit’s r/cybersecurity, to ask questions, share knowledge, and engage with fellow malware analysts.


Mentorship Opportunities


Seek out mentorship from experienced professionals in the field. A mentor can provide guidance, share insights, and help you navigate your career path.


Conclusion


A career in malware analysis offers exciting challenges and significant opportunities for growth in a rapidly evolving field. By developing the necessary skills, obtaining relevant certifications, committing to continuous learning, and actively engaging with the cybersecurity community, aspiring malware analysts can position themselves for success. As the demand for skilled professionals continues to rise, now is the perfect time to embark on this rewarding career path in cybersecurity. Embrace the journey of becoming a malware analyst and contribute to the vital mission of protecting organizations from ever-evolving cyber threats.


No comments:

Post a Comment

Collaborative Coding: Pull Requests and Issue Tracking

  In the fast-paced world of software development, effective collaboration is essential for delivering high-quality code. Two critical compo...